HUNTUMS GHUT, Tortola, VI- Now that the next of kin has been advised of the tragedy, our News Centre can disclose that the victim of the fatal shooting is Kmoi Walters. The shooting happened early this morning, Monday, July 6, 2026, in Huntums Ghut, on the main island of Tortola.

There is mixed information as to what happened, as some claimed it was a chain robbery gone bad. However, police in a press statement said that they are still investigating the matter and will provide more details.

The deceased, who is said to be about 26 years old, succumbed to his injuries at Dr D. Orlando Smith Hospital in the capital city, Road Town.

The Staff and Management of Virgin Islands News Online offer our sincere condolences to Mr Walters' immediate family and other loved ones.

This marks the first homicide in the Virgin Islands for 2026.

HUNTUMS GHUT, Tortola, VI- A man has died after sustaining gunshot injuries in Huntums Ghut early this morning, Monday, July 6, 2026.

According to reports reaching our News Centre, the victim was transported to Dr D. Orlando Smith Hospital for treatment, but later succumbed to his injuries.

The Royal Virgin Islands Police Force has confirmed it is investigating a "homicide following a shooting incident that occurred in the Huntums Ghut area during the early hours of today 6th July."

Police said investigations are ongoing, and that further information will be provided at an appropriate time.

Anyone with information that can assist officers with investigations are asked to contact the RVIPF Intelligence Unit at 368-9512 or anonymously through crime stoppers at 800-8477.
